Job description

Lead Supplier Quality Engineer:

Responsibilities:

  1. Supplier Quality Engineer or Quality Engineer experience, within an electronics, telecommunications or similar industry.
  2. Extensive experience on-boarding and managing suppliers across a global supply chain, driving continuous improvement in a volume manufacturing environment.
  3. Strong leadership, coaching, communication and presentation skills, with the ability to effectively and proactively collaborate with suppliers and teams, across all levels of a business.
  4. Strong knowledge of SMT production lines and/or electro-mechanical assemblies.
  5. Strong Auditor experience, both internal and supplier.
  6. Skilled in applying PPAP core tools within a volume manufacturing environment, particularly FMEA, Control Plans, MSA, SPC, and FAI.
  7. Ability to be flexible around international travel (10% travel expected).
  8. Full clean driving licence and own car.
  9. Quality Auditor to a recognized Quality standard, such as IRCA certified ISO9001 Lead Auditor.

Role: Lead Supplier Quality Engineer
Location: Cambridge
Salary: £50-60K plus annual company performance bonus (typically 5-6%), pension, private healthcare, dental plan, income protection plan, free parking, great restaurant facilities, and an early finish on Fridays (Mon-Thurs 8 hours, Friday 5 hours).
